Output 01def6b6605724098da0663fa94f7bdfd44baed6fc48808fbac62b1f665f7e62:0

value
60223010
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2325c2913bef96a9953fc033cea67ffa4df28805 OP_EQUAL
address
34trosSxFNCqZT8DyCz5Q5hSUdmtueWff3
transaction
01def6b6605724098da0663fa94f7bdfd44baed6fc48808fbac62b1f665f7e62
confirmations
270354
spent
true